Don't believe all that you read. Gamestop Ireland has listed Dragon Quest Heroes I & II on its website since the European launch of the Switch console. They still say it's coming soon, but the fact of the matter is that it won't, because it's too expensive for third-party developers to distribute a game of this size (almost 32GB).

Link: https://www.gamestop.ie/Switch/Games/63119

The Heroes collection is one of the main reasons that I bought the Switch initially, but the fact that we never even got a localized digital version means that it's the expensive Japanese version ($70) or nothing.

The learning curve and handling are both horrendous in this game. I had high hopes for this, perhaps too high, but as fun as the rallycross and buggy events are, the standard rally mode will crush your enthusiasm as you spin around at every corner (when you don't hit a stone that flips your car right over, that is).

More Dirt Rally than Dirt 4, sadly. Games are supposed to be fun, not a headache and a chore.
